Chemical Engineering Fluid Mechanics

Autor Ron Darby, Raj P. Chhabra
en Limba Engleză Paperback – 14 iun 2022
This book provides readers with the most current, accurate, and practical fluid mechanics related applications that the practicing BS level engineer needs today in the chemical and related industries, in addition to a fundamental understanding of these applications based upon sound fundamental basic scientific principles. The emphasis remains on problem solving, and the new edition includes many more examples.
